Housing Market Tracker: Spring inventory falls

Housing Wire

In 2007, when sales were down big, total active listings peaked at over 4 million. We had high inventory levels while the unemployment rate was still excellent in 2007. This proves that the mass supply growth we saw from 2005-2007 was due to credit stress, not because the economy was in a recession; the U.S.

Don’t expect a drastic housing market turnaround in 2023, Fitch Ratings says

Housing Wire

mortgage insurance market in 2023 to deteriorate. The sector outlook reflects expectations for a slowing economy in 2023, with a modest increase in unemployment and potential pricing corrections in the housing market. mortgage insurance sector,” Christopher Grimes, director of Fitch Ratings, said.
